What Does Error E4 Mean?

The Crosley dishwasher E4 error code indicates a potential water overflow condition. This issue is often evident when the appliance stops mid-cycle, with a flashing display and possible unusual sounds from the pump. Water may be present in the base of the dishwasher, triggering a safety sensor. Common causes include water level detection problems, issues with the inlet or drain, or a malfunctioning float switch. Addressing this error promptly is crucial to prevent flooding and further damage.

How to Fix Error E4

DIY Fix General preliminary checks and reset

  1. Turn off and unplug the dishwasher or switch off its circuit breaker.
  2. Wait at least 1 minute and reconnect power to see if the E4 clears (general reset step for dishwasher codes).
  3. Check that water supply valve under sink is fully open and that inlet hose is not kinked (general water supply check).
  4. Inspect visible drain hose and filter for blockages, kinks, or debris that could impede drainage.
  5. Look for signs of water under or around the dishwasher base that indicate flooding.

Technician Only Professional inspection for water level, float switch, water inlet/drain issues

  1. Inspect internal components such as the float switch or water level sensor for proper operation.
  2. Check and potentially replace water inlet valve if it fails to shut off properly, leading to overfill.
  3. Inspect drain pump and hoses for obstructions or failure that could cause water accumulation.
  4. Test and verify control board signals related to water level if basic mechanical causes are excluded.

Parts needed: Float switch or water level sensor, Water inlet valve, Drain pump, Control board (if needed)
